    AdjustedCapital expenditure runs at 6.8% of revenue against depreciation of 4.1%. A perpetuity has to be a steady state, so the terminal year uses maintenance capex at depreciation and then charges the reinvestment terminal growth requires (g/ROIC of NOPAT). The bridge is shown under Terminal Value.

    Terminal Value

    Perpetuity growth is intrinsic. The exit multiple defaults to the company's current EV/EBITDA, so it answers a different question - what the shares are worth if today's rating holds and EBITDA grows as forecast.
